Surname: WildOrigins of the surname WildThe surname Wild has origins in England and Scotland, with its roots dating back to the early medieval period. It is generally considered to be a descriptive surname, originating from the Old English word "wilde," which means untamed, uncontrolled, or wild. This term could have been applied to individuals who displayed a spirited or unruly temperament, or it might have described someone living near a wild or uncultivated area. In some cases, the surname Wild may also have originated as a nickname for someone exhibiting boldness or adventurous qualities, reflecting the personal characteristics of early bearers of the name. Additionally, the surname has Germanic roots in certain regions of Europe, where "Wild" was similarly used as a descriptive name, reinforcing its presence outside the British Isles. The meaning of the surname Wild is largely tied to the characteristics of wildness, freedom, or untamed nature. It was often assigned to individuals who were free-spirited or lived on the fringes of settled communities, perhaps in remote or uncultivated areas. In a broader social sense, the name may have denoted a person of strong character, independent-minded, or even rebellious, highlighting traits admired or noted by neighbors in medieval communities. Over time, the meaning expanded as the surname was passed down through generations, becoming a fixed family name while still retaining its connection to vigor, individuality, and a sense of natural freedom. The variants of the surname Wild include Wilde, Wylde, Wyld, and Weald. These variations arose due to regional dialects, phonetic spelling differences, and historical recording practices. In some cases, the variant Wilde became more prominent in literary and cultural contexts, partly due to associations with notable figures such as the playwright Oscar Wilde. Despite these differences in spelling, all variants share the same fundamental origin and descriptive meaning, linking them to the qualities of untamed nature or spirited character. Distribution of the surname WildThe surname Wild is found primarily in the United Kingdom, with higher concentrations in England, especially in counties such as Devon, Somerset, and Yorkshire. In Scotland, the surname appears less frequently but is still present in lowland regions. Beyond the United Kingdom, the surname spread to countries such as the United States, Canada, Australia, and New Zealand through emigration during the 18th and 19th centuries. In the United States, Wild families settled predominantly in Pennsylvania, New York, and the Midwest, contributing to local communities and maintaining the name across generations. In Australia and New Zealand, descendants of British immigrants bearing the surname Wild became integrated into society, preserving the name while expanding its international presence. The surname’s distribution today reflects both historical migration patterns and the enduring legacy of early bearers of the name.
